Hygienic, Accurate, and Compliant Pressure Monitoring for Clean Applications
Dans l'industrie agroalimentaire, les capteurs de pression doivent non seulement fournir haute précision et durabilité, mais aussi respecter des normes strictes d'hygiène et de sécurité. Nos capteurs sont conçus pour environnements de processus sanitaires, capable de résister Nettoyage CIP/SIP, stérilisation à haute température et agents de nettoyage agressifs, tout en offrant lectures de pression fiables et sans dérive pour le contrôle des processus, la sécurité et la conformité.
Hygienic and Food-Grade Design
✅ Flush diaphragm for residue-free cleaning
✅ 316L stainless steel or PEEK wetted materials
✅ Tri-Clamp, Varivent®, or DIN hygienic fittings
CIP/SIP Resistant
✅ Withstands steam sterilization up to 150°C
✅ Sealed design resists detergents and disinfectants
✅ Built for frequent washdowns and pressure shocks
High Accuracy and Repeatability
✅ Up to ±0.2% FS accuracy
✅ Low signal drift even in harsh cleaning conditions
✅ Excellent for level and pressure measurement in tanks
Certifications for Food Safety
✅ FDA-compliant materials
✅ EHEDG (European Hygienic Engineering Design Group) compatible design
✅ 3-A Sanitary Standards (optional)
Applications
Dairy and Milk Processing
Pasteurization pressure control
Homogenization and sterilization processes
Milk tank pressure regulation
Breweries and Beverage Production
Fermentation and carbonation pressure monitoring
Clean-in-Place (CIP) and Steam-in-Place (SIP) cycles
CO₂ pressure control in soft drink lines
Food Processing and Packaging
Cooking, mixing, and filling pressure measurement
Autoclave sterilizer monitoring
Vacuum packaging process control
Bottling and Dispensing Systems
Bottle filler head pressure regulation
Pressurized dispenser lines
Pressure balance in PET bottle production

Use Case: CIP-Compatible Pressure Sensor in Yogurt Production
📍 Défi: Frequent CIP cleaning at 130°C caused drift in standard sensors, affecting pasteurization control.
✅ Solution: Deployed high-temperature resistant, flush diaphragm sensor with Tri-Clamp fitting.
📈 Résultats:
Maintained <0.1% FS drift after 500 CIP cycles
Improved batch consistency and regulatory reporting
Reduced sensor maintenance from biweekly to biannual
